Last chance to have your say ahead of Council’s 2023/2024 Draft Budget

Greater Shepparton City Council is reminding residents that it is their last chance to provide feedback to help shape the 2023/2024 Budget.

For the second year in a row, Council is consulting with the community ahead of drafting the annual Budget to ensure its content reflects the needs and desires of residents. Last year Council received a large amount of community feedback prior to the document being drafted. This feedback helped compile the Budget ahead of the formal community consultation process.

Each year Council’s Budget funds and supports many different services and programs along with a large capital works program. Council have developed an online survey via the Shaping Greater Shepp website which asks locals questions about this funding to find out which services and programs are most used. The survey also asks residents which capital works programs they would most like to see funds allocated to.

Mayor Councillor Shane Sali urged residents to fill in the survey and tell Council what they would like to see funded in coming years.

“This pre-draft consultation is really important as it allows Council to get on the front foot of what residents would like to see funding allocated for,” he said.

“Last year this consultation was extremely useful and was the reason certain funding was allocated for major developments and upgrades across the region.”

Community consultation closes on Friday 9 December. Visit Shaping Greater Shepparton to view the survey and have your say.
